Sanitation operation is being monitored using advanced drone cameras


(Web Desk): A comprehensive Zero Waste Operation is underway in the federal capital on the occasion of Eidul Azha. On the instructions of CDA Chairman, more than 250 vehicles are actively engaged in disposing of animal waste to ensure cleanliness across Islamabad.
For the first time in Pakistan, the sanitation operation is being monitored using advanced drone cameras, making the initiative more efficient and timely.
In addition to immediate cleaning of sacrificial sites, the operation includes continuous spraying of rose water, phenyl, and lime powder to maintain hygiene and eliminate odors.
On special directives from Interior Minister Mohsin Naqvi, CDA Chairman Muhammad Ali Randhawa, Islamabad’s Deputy Commissioner, and Assistant Commissioners are present in the field to ensure the cleaning arrangements are effective and promptly carried out.
To facilitate swift disposal of animal waste, simultaneous operations are being conducted across all sectors and rural areas of Islamabad, involving over 2,500 sanitation workers and more than 250 vehicles. Leaves of cleaning staff have been cancelled to ensure uninterrupted service.
The city administration has dug over 107 pits at 55 different locations for safe disposal of offal, and 200,000 biodegradable plastic bags have been distributed among citizens to encourage eco-friendly waste handling.
Officials emphasized that the Zero Waste Operation will be made a complete success to provide residents with a clean and healthy environment during Eid.
